The overview below groups typical Single Hung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Plymouth,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Minor repairs such as replacing a single sash or hardware typ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for straightforward fixes on single hung windows.
Standard Replacement - Full replacement of a single window usually ranges from $600 to $1,200, depending on window size and material choices. Most projects in Plymouth, MI, land in this middle tier for standard upgrades.
Multiple Windows - Replacing several windows at once can lead to costs between $3,000 and $8,000 for larger, multi-unit projects. Larger or more complex jobs tend to push into higher price ranges, though they are less common.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ive or custom window replacements, including high-end materials or intricate installations, can exceed $10,000. These projects are less frequent but are handled by local contractors for specialized need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
